I will answer your Q's to the best of my ability. Not a doctor and I dont play one on TV.
1. Never did heroin but I am a vicodin addict. Used to be on Suboxone. Pain pills leave your system faster so the doctor told me to take it at least 6 hours after my last pill. I THINK with heroin you wait longer. I mean you dont have to be in full blown withdrawal, but you need to be jonesin
2. I really cant advise how much you should take, especially since I dont know how much 4-6 bags of H is. I can tell you though that I only ever took the lowest amount possible. I was at 100mg a day vicodin and took 8mg a day suboxone. I could have taken more. IF I WERE IN YOUR SITUATION I would probably start with the first pill and go from there. Suboxone has a long 1/2 life. If I were doing a suboxone detox (rather than long term suboxone therapy) I would take the 1st 8mg and then wait 12-24 hours before taking te 2nd 8mg. The point is to minimize the withdrawals, thats it. Unless you are planing on taking it long term.
3. Ive heard of people taking the subs for like 3-4 days. Suboxone gives withdrawals too though. It might make it a little easier though...but you are sorta just draging it out longer.
4. Suboxone can give you headaches. Also sweating (maybe the withdrawal symptoms just coming through, but i had the sweats the first few days).
Listen, you are NOT going to avoid withdrawal from a heroin habit. I cant even avoid withdrawal when I taper down off vicodins. I quit over and over again. I refused to believe I needed help. Thus, I relapsed repeatedly. I even relapsed after long term suboxone therapy--because I wasnt doing anything to fix my addictive brain. While on Suboxone I didnt go to meetings or therapy. I thought the subs would fix everything. It didnt. All it did was buy me some time. That is the point of suboxone. Its supposed to give you the time you need to get help before being opiate free. And I had the exact same attitude about NA as you. "It seems really to help people, thats great, but its just not my thing". NA is keeping thousands of junkies before us clean. All the people I have talked to in real life and on this board have told me the exact same thing. "If it wasnt for NA, I would still be using, or dead". They wouldnt say that if it wasnt true and I finally started listening. It was just too hard to do on my own. I also started individual therapy which is a must. There are OTC meds that can help you detox. If you dont know these, then take note and stock up on the following:
Immodium (SPECIFICALLY), benadryl (for sleep, anxiety), cranberry pills, Google The Thomas Recipe. Get everything it says to get and start now, epson salts (put in bath tub, helps ALOT, take lots of baths.
Soup, saltine crackers, candy and gator ade. Get them all. Take as many walks as you can. Force yourself. Also, post here as much as you can. Go to the substance abuse forum though, there are more people on it.
